Hi Guys...

A friend has a '96 gsx which ran well until it was dumped over. He flipped it back over and had it towed to shore (he said he couldn't get it started and ran the battery down trying...). On shore he pulled the plugs and it didn't seem to have any water in the cylinders, although he had several inches of water in the hull. Now he can get it started and it will run but it won't idle. If left to idle, it will stall. Any thoughts as to what or why...??? What should he look for...???

Thanks !
 
sounds like water in fuel or bad plugs--get it running and run it hard to dry up any water in crankcase to prevent rusting of crank/rod bearings. replace spark plugs. compression test cylinders. clean carbs. sounds like water in fuel or bad plugs
